我有以下代码,我必须使用这些代码来提取最后一封带有标签“ AlertGol”的电子邮件,然后通过剪切不需要的部分进行处理,然后通过电子邮件将其发送回给我。我做错了,因为我收到了3封以上的电子邮件,包括一封未定义的电子邮件。
function getEmails() {
var label = GmailApp.getUserLabelByName("AlertGol");
var thread = label.getThreads();
for (var i = 0; i < thread.length; i++) {
var messages = thread[i].getMessages();
for (var j=0; j<messages.length; j++)
{
var msg = messages[j].getPlainBody();
var trim = msg.substring(5,15);
var trim1 = msg.substring(40, 90);
var tot = trim+trim1;
}
GmailApp.sendEmail(Session.getEffectiveUser().getEmail(), 'Subject', tot);
}